Stewart Road <br /> Lathrop, CA 95330 Lathrop, CA 95330 <br /> SCHEDULE CHANGE- GROUNDWATER MONITORING WELLS AND POND C <br /> CONSTRUCTION,MBR WASTEWATER FACILITY,LATHROP,SANJOAQUIN COUNTY <br /> Staff has reviewed the 25 May 2005 Request to Submit Addendum to As-Built Report for Pond C <br /> prepared by the City of Lathrop and the 2 June 2005 e-mail from Cary Keaten that addresses delays in <br /> the project schedule caused by construction activity. Provision G.11ii of Waste Discharge <br /> Requirements (WDRs) Order No. R5-2005-0045 requires two groundwater sampling events be <br /> performed prior to application of wastewater. Staff had previously stated that a 30-day period between <br /> sampling events is desirable. Mr. Keaten's e-mail states that due to construction activities,the wells <br /> cannot be installed immediately and the 30-day period between sampling events requirement may result <br /> in a delay in the ability to discharge wastewater. Similarly,the construction of Pond C is delayed. <br /> Three issues are addressed in the correspondence and e-mail. They are: <br /> 1. Pond C will not be constructed and available for use at the time the City plans to begin <br /> discharging wastewater. The City of Lathrop has proposed constructing the pond as soon as <br /> possible, but it may not be available upon wastewater system startup. <br /> 2. Well MWM-3,the installation of which is required to monitor Pond C, cannot be installed at this <br /> time because of construction activity at Pond C. The City of Lathrop has proposed constructing <br /> the well slightly later, but as soon as possible,resulting in less than 30-days between the first and <br /> second sampling event. <br /> 3. Well MWM-12,the installation of which is required to monitor Land Application Area(LAA) <br /> No. 50, cannot be installed at this time because of construction activity. The City of Lathrop has <br /> proposed constructing the well slightly later,but as soon as possible, resulting in less than <br /> 30-days between the first and second sample event. <br /> Each of the issues are discussed below: <br /> Issue 1 <br /> The construction of Pond C is discussed in the 25 May 2005 Request to Submit Addendum to As-Built <br /> Report for Pond C.
